On the recordMarch 4, 1948
I am convinced that the Federal Works Agency should be made the central property management agency of the Government, by transferring to it the Bureau of Federal Supply and the remaining war surplus disposal functions of the War Assets Administration.
Said by
Harry Truman
Democratic · Missouri

Editor's note · Context

Special Message to the Congress on the Need for a Modern System for the Management of Government Property.
